A Tai Thong group of restaurants. This restaurant is setup to promote chinese noodles for Tai Thong restaurants. Usually Tai Thong Restaurants are famous for its ala carte banquet style cuisine.
We went there in the group of 5 this round to test out the foods. Everyone of us ordered the Cincau White Coffee and all are very satisfied with it. I even had a second.
The first dish which we all tried are the Jiang Nan Fried Prawn Noodle. The gravy and the noodle goes along very well and the prawns are fresh with a reasonable size for the price paid. It also come with squids, century eggs and some mix vege. This dish is pretty good.
The kampung chicken rice and hong kong roast duck rice is not up to the expectation. The duck rice from RESTORAN SUNRISE ROAST DUCK taste better than their roast duck. The kampung chicken is way too plain to be eaten with white rice. The chicken is cooked and left it for quite some time and is getting dry. White chicken will only tasty if served hot. Same goes for the chicken marinated with chinese wine. By the time they serve it, it is cold. Taste wise is not bad if it is still hot as you can smell the chinese wine fragrant.
The chinese mix vege and seafood fried horfun is ok ok only. Nothing special about it and a bit pricey for that.
The Szechuan hot and sour soup is not bad. It is pretty spicy and the sour balance it pretty well.
